Web13 feb. 2024 · How Do You Improve Your Credit Score? Get rid of negative items. Dispute whatever seems like a mistake or fraud, and try to arrange with lenders to get your record wiped from your credit report once a debt is settled. This won’t always work, however, and if it doesn’t you’ll be stuck with the item for seven years.
